MicroStrategy Makes a Massive Bitcoin Purchase
MicroStrategy, a leading business intelligence company, recently made headlines with their bold move to purchase a whopping 12,333 Bitcoins. This significant acquisition not only reinforces their belief in the future of digital currencies but also sets a benchmark for other companies considering investing in cryptocurrency. The move demonstrates MicroStrategy’s confidence in Bitcoin’s growth potential and its ability to withstand market fluctuations.
Kucoin Delists Cardano from the Exchange
In a surprising turn of events, Kucoin, a popular cryptocurrency exchange, has decided to delist Cardano (ADA) from its platform. This decision has left Cardano investors and enthusiasts puzzled, as the project has gained significant traction over the years. While Kucoin has not provided a detailed explanation for the delisting, it is crucial for those interested in Cardano to explore alternative exchanges to continue trading ADA.

Cold Storage Options for Protecting Crypto: BC Vault Cold Wallet and Trezor Cold Wallet
The security of cryptocurrencies is crucial, and using external cold storage wallets is highly recommended. BC Vault Cold Wallet and Trezor Cold Wallet are two popular options for safeguarding your digital assets. These hardware wallets offer robust security features, including private key encryption and offline storage, protecting your cryptocurrencies from potential hacking attempts and unauthorized access. Investing in a reliable cold storage wallet is essential for minimizing the risk of crypto theft.
